Summary
If you make $111,020 a year living in the region of Ontario, Canada, you will be taxed $34,748. That means that your net pay will be $76,272 per year, or $6,356 per month. Your average tax rate is 31.3% and your marginal tax rate is 43.4%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$43.41, hence, your net pay will only increase by $56.59.
Bonus Example
A $1,000 bonus will generate an extra $566 of net incomes. A $5,000 bonus will generate an extra $2,830 of net incomes.
